Which of the following metals is used in incandescent lamps?

Options

  • Fe

  • Mo

  • Zr

  • W

MCQ
Advertisements

Solution

W

Explanation:

Tungsten (W) is used in incandescent lamp filaments because it has the highest melting point among all metals (about 3422°C) and does not melt easily at high temperatures. It also has good electrical conductivity and can emit light when heated.
